Output 778122029abef26019bf817fd4a608adf324d1005b195f497ccb46d4e36661cb:0

value
66898
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e15fce700e14a49a6801ea3ef2ea44d37e7bf2da OP_EQUALVERIFY OP_CHECKSIG
address
1MYfoucFeDhoowjEqBuofaW6YjS45EJ28D
transaction
778122029abef26019bf817fd4a608adf324d1005b195f497ccb46d4e36661cb
spent
true